What is a Digital Sphere?

A digital sphere is an advanced display system, utilizing either LED or projection technology, to create seamless, high-resolution visuals on a globe-shaped surface. Unlike traditional flat screens, digital spheres allow viewers to walk around and interact with ever-changing imagery from any angle, making concepts like climate change, planetary motion, and data visualization accessible and engaging.

The Advantages of Digital Spheres in STEM and Museum Environments

Integrating digital spheres into classrooms, museums, and STEM learning centers offers numerous educational benefits:

  • 360° Visualization: Spheres display data and content in a format that mirrors real-world objects, like planets or weather systems.
  • Increased Engagement: Interactive displays capture attention and encourage exploration, leading to deeper learning.
  • Collaborative Opportunities: Groups can gather around a sphere, sparking discussions and teamwork.
  • Real-Time Data Integration: Updated weather, seismic activity, or cosmic events can be streamed live, keeping content relevant.

Applications of Digital Spheres and Immersive Education

STEM Classrooms

Modern STEM classrooms benefit from digital spheres in several key ways:

  • Explaining complex scientific concepts, such as the greenhouse effect or tectonic plate movement
  • Enhancing lessons on geography, astronomy, and biology with dynamic visuals
  • Providing hands-on interaction during experiments and demonstrations

Museum and Science Centers

At museums and science centers, immersive educational spheres become interactive exhibits that attract and educate visitors. Spherical displays bring to life weather systems, ocean currents, planetary orbits, and more, making otherwise abstract phenomena tangible and engaging for all ages. Spherical Visualization: Real-World Impact

Beyond the technology itself, the real-world impact of digital spheres in immersive education is profound. For example:

  • Earth Sciences: Digital spheres help demonstrate global weather patterns, ocean circulation, and seismic activity, fostering better understanding of climate issues.
  • Space Education: Orbital mechanics, planetary systems, and satellite data are visualized in a natural 3D environment.
  • Cultural Learning: Interactive spheres can show migration routes, historical events, and cultural phenomena with context and realism.
